Post by: maysink on June 25, 2010, 06:32:31 PM
Here's the final product. I'm still getting some 'speed' related clock noise in bypass mode but I'm done messing with this project. FYI, a shielded cable from PCB-out to foot switch did nothing for the clock noise. Finally, if you have size 13 feet like me you'd better stay with a larger enclosure or be damn accurate with your stomps!

I'll probably rehouse the old girl some day but here's the pic (insides mostly same as above).
